A Precision Double Act: New IMD Foil Feeding Unit from Leonhard Kurz Enables Exacting Single-Image Decoration in Twin-Cavity Molds

Press release from the issuing company

The IMD SI DUO foil feeding unit from Kurz with two precisely positionable foil tracks enables single-image designs to be processed in twin-cavity molds

Fürth – Injection molding and concurrently decorating plastic parts in multi-cavity molds has been possible for some time using the IMD (In-Mold Decoration) process, but was applicable only to the processing of continuous designs or the manufacture of small, flat components. Complex shaped or larger sized plastic parts requiring an entire IMD foil web width to decorate could only be provided with single image designs in a single cavity. The coating specialist Leonhard Kurz is releasing a patent-pending IMD foil feeding unit that can be used for single-image decoration of these kinds of components in a twin-cavity mold. The IMD SI DUO device, which is integrated into the injection molding machine, controls the feeding of two independently positionable foil webs in a double or multi-cavity mold. It allows two different IMD foil designs to be used, and single-image or continuous designs to be combined arbitrarily; furthermore, the cavities can have identical, mirrored or different geometries. High precision foil positioning is ensured in every case, even with different feed distances for the two foil tracks or with dissimilar plastic components.

Sensor detection of foil registration marks

The precise alignment of the single-image designs is achieved by means of sensors that read the registration marks on the IMD foils. Mounted on the outer sides of each of the two foil tracks are a pair of sensor blocks for the X and Y directions that enable a positioning accuracy of a few hundredths of a millimeter in both directions. For longer components, an additional sensor can be installed to ensure precise positioning in the Y direction.

Demand for single images increasing

“The IMD SI DUO is our response to new market requirements,” explains Helmut Högl, Sales Engineer Special Application at Kurz. “Multi-cavity injection molding is an increasingly popular productivity booster. And the demand for positioned designs is growing rapidly. Not only single images, but also tactile surfaces, human machine interface and backlighting solutions require the designs to be transferred with a well-defined, very tight tolerance. The IMD SI DUO enables plastic components to be decorated with high efficiency and with extremely precise positioning of the design. With this foil feeding unit we are making the IMD process even more attractive and economical.”

Flexible integration into the production process

The IMD SI DUO is equipped with a programmable logic controller and servo control module, touch panel, and memory function for repeat jobs. The parameter sets of 50 jobs can be stored and then recalled in a flash. The compact device can be adapted to suit the structural and technical requirements of existing injection molding machines or constructed to precisely fit into new machines. If required, the device can be reconfigured from dual to single cavity decoration by centrally arranging one of the foil tracks. The movable control cabinet and the operating panel can be flexibly positioned to suit the production workflow.

The new foil feeding unit can be seen in action for the first time at the KraussMaffei Competence Forum in Munich from 6 – 7 June 2018. Ten-inch HMI displays will be injection molded and decorated with single images in a twin-cavity mold on a KraussMaffei PX 320-2000 injection molding machine.
